"The Dance" by Pierre Le Faguays
About the Item
Art Deco sculpture called “The Dance”, made of brown patinated bronze with a Portoro marble base. Made by Pierre Le Faguays (1892-1962).
Signed Le Faguays.
France, circa 1920.
